As a solo traveler, what are the best months to visit Leh & Ladakh?
June through September offers the most favorable conditions for solo travel to Leh & Ladakh with temperatures between 15-30°C. These months bring the largest number of travelers making it easy to meet others along the way. The Hemis Festival in June/July draws many visitors to Hemis Monastery where you can experience local cultural celebrations alongside fellow travelers. Places like Pangong Lake and Nubra Valley are particularly accessible during this time. How physically demanding are Leh & Ladakh tours for solo travelers?
Tours are designed with moderate activity levels and careful attention to altitude adjustment. Your first two days will be spent in Leh at 11500 feet allowing your body to adapt before activities begin. Monastery visits to places like Thiksey and Hemis follow gentle walking paths that most travelers can handle comfortably. What accommodations can solo travelers expect in Leh & Ladakh?
Accommodations blend comfortable hotels with unique regional stays including Virgo Deluxe Cottages at Pangong Lake and Nature's Nest North Camp in Nubra Valley. Solo travelers can choose private rooms for an additional fee or share with another traveler to reduce costs. Places like the Grand Himalaya Hotel in Leh provide common areas where travelers naturally gather.
